8440-1894Ведущий в мире поставщик программного обеспечения для разработки систем IAR объявил: последняя версия IAR Embedded Workbench для функциональной безопасности от iar embedded для Arm. Этот релиз также укрепил приверженность разработчиков IAR создать безопасные, надежные и стандартные встроенные приложения, охватывающие многие отрасли, такие как автомобили, медицинское оборудование, промышленная автоматизация и потребительская электроника. Наиболее важной новой функцией в этой версии является сертифицированный C- стат, статический инструмент анализа кода, разработанный специально для ключевых приложений безопасности.
IAR Embedded for Arm функциональная версия v9.50.3 со8440-1894ответствует стандарту C++17, Также была добавлена поддержка ядра Arm Cortex-M55, Cortex-M85, Cortex-R52+, Cortex-R82, Cortex-A32, с тем чтобы обеспечить соответствие ключевым критериям безопасности, таким как IEC 61508, ISO 26262 и IEC 62304. Новые версии интегрировали мощные инструменты анализа кода, в Том числе статические инструменты IAR-C-STAT и динамические инструменты анализа IAR C-RUN, чтобы повысить надежность программного обеспечения, и в то же время соответствовать стандартам кодирования, таким как MISRA C, CERT C и CWE.
Функциональная версия C-STAT, сертифицированная TUV SUD, может помочь разработчикам провести полный статический анализ, что является жизненно важным для обеспечения того, чтобы код соответствовал стандартам безопасности. Он может обнаружить различные потенциальные проблемы, включая лазейки в коде и отклонения от стандартов кодирования, таких как MISRA C, CERT C. Такое активное обнаружение имеет решающее значение для того, чтобы изб8440-1894ежать дорогостоящего и дорогостоящего восстановления в конце цикла разработки, тем самым укрепляя целостную надежность и ускоряя время выпуска продукции на рынок.
Бывший генеральный директор/сооснователь Microsoft Azure RTOS, основатель и генеральный директор PX5 RTOS Билл лами подчеркнул ключевую роль инструмента C-STAT в последней функциональной версии IAR: «IAR C-STAT играет жизненно важную роль в обеспечении соблюдения стандартов безопасности, и мы полагаемся на C- стат, который проводит проверку кодов PX5 RTOS. Это чрезвычайно ценный инструмент, как использование искусственного интеллекта для быстрого пересмотра вашего кода. Взаимодействие между цепочки сертифицированных инструментов IAR и нашими ведущими операционными системами реального времени дает разработчику уникальную ценность. Я не могу представить, как создать продукт без него!»
Решения IAR поддерживают современные процессы разработки, включая устойчивую интеграцию (CI) и автоматическое строительство, чтобы удовлетворить потребности в быстром темпе развития в наши дни. В то же время расширенные строительные серверы, поддерживающие различные платформы, такие как Linux (Ubuntu и Red Hat) и Windows, позволяют цепочке инструментов свободно интегрироваться с существующей средой разработки.
Эндерс хольмберг, главный технический директор IAR, заявил: «Наша последняя версия функциональной безопасности IAR Embedded Workbench for Arm направлена на обеспечение дополнительной безопасности разработчиков и групп для достижения автоматизации и удовлетворения стандартов функциональной безопасности путем интегрирования статического кода в рабочий процесс, основанный на информационной информации. Сертифицированная версия функциональной безопасности представляет собой отчет о нормативных нормах IAR C-STAT, содержащий ценную информацию, такие как стандарты и правила, охватывающие поддержку, с тем чтобы помочь разработчикам в дальнейшем гарантировать правоту и надежность своих приложений».